For the creative mom, you can try out your hand sewing up clothes for your girl or girls.  You can try doing a match with one of your dresses so all the girls in the family have the same outfit at least in one of the holidays.  Or if you do have that extra creative juice, you can also make clothes for the dolls of the little girls that matches also the girls’ clothes.  Doing so makes the girls feel that you also are involved in their play time.

If you are crafty, you can build a doll house for your little girl.  Or if you do not have enough materials, you can make sets or components of the house that you can afford to make someday.  Like the dining sets, kitchen furnishings, living room furniture, bedroom fixtures and more.  Girls love to have these little furnishings to complement them in the make believe pays with their dolls.  Christmas presents for girls need not only be found on the store but can also be produced with your hands and your artistic talents.

You can also opt to bake fancy cookies for your little girls wrapped or stored in jars that are attractive to look at.  You can use cookie cutter to give the cookie different shapes, add colored candies to make them look more pleasing to kids’ eyes.  Add up some ribbons, labels, lace or other artsy stuff to make the cookie jar more personalized to the girls’ fancy and liking.  Glue on some pictures or post stickers of the favorite cartoon characters of the girls.
